The Scissor-tailed Kite (Chelictinia riocourii) is a bird species in the family Accipitridae (hawks, eagles & kites), within the order Accipitriformes (hawks & eagles). Recorded measurements include a wingspan of 48 cm and a weight of 110 g. The IUCN Red List classifies it as Vulnerable.
